Output f3f27938f252f3fefdeceb8173e80af75684c3adf4ba5f8017cd881e7dd5fa4b:0

value
28881105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ba205a513c299b1d902c3ce2ee743985b17c389 OP_EQUALVERIFY OP_CHECKSIG
address
124WXbmqPQ38kQKxChyG91VLCeJ7SHaWRn
transaction
f3f27938f252f3fefdeceb8173e80af75684c3adf4ba5f8017cd881e7dd5fa4b
confirmations
402066
spent
true